This summer (Jul 2025), the BCom (Hons.) in Financial Technology programme collaborated with the Chartered Insurance Institute (CII) to launch the InsurTech Talent Nurturing Internship Scheme. This pioneering initiative enables participating students to gain valuable, credit-bearing workplace experience while receiving full financial support to sit for a designated professional recognition exam offered by the CII. This combination significantly enhances students’ future employability across the finance, insurance, and technology sectors.

Altruist Financial Group Limited, our internship partner, has expressed high satisfaction with our student intern enrolled through this scheme. Mr. Alex Choi, the intern’s supervisor, praised the calibre of our students and highlighted that the FinTech programme equips them not only with strong domain knowledge to identify business challenges but also with the technological skills necessary to address these issues effectively.

Dr. Philip Lee, Assistant Professor and Director of the FinTech programme in the Department of Economics and Finance, expressed gratitude for the trust placed in our students by both Altruist Financial Group Limited and the CII. He emphasized the uniqueness of the internship programme, stating that it is the first and foremost scheme to integrate both workplace learning and professional qualifications. He also highly appreciated Altruist and the CII’s commitment to social responsibility in preparing future talent for InsurTech.
